About agriculture in Saint Albans

Saint Albans is located in Kanawha County, West Virginia, at the scenic junction of the Kanawha and Coal Rivers. The surrounding landscape is characterized by the rolling hills of the Appalachian Plateau, featuring a mix of suburban development and dense hardwood forests that open up into fertile river valleys.

Agriculture in this part of West Virginia focuses on small-scale livestock operations, particularly beef cattle and poultry. The rich soils of the river floodplains support diverse horticulture, including vegetable production, hay for local livestock, and specialty crops such as berries and nursery products that thrive in the temperate climate.

Farm workers and agronomists in the region can find opportunities in diversified farming and local agritourism ventures. Employment often involves seasonal harvest work, livestock management, and soil health consultation, with a demand for specialists who can navigate the unique challenges of hillside farming and intensive river-valley cultivation.
